Transaction 851d70decaa77a7936f0a46949313599555d2062f54930260ab91411d070238e

2 Input
2 Outputs
  • 851d70decaa77a7936f0a46949313599555d2062f54930260ab91411d070238e:0
  • value  100000000
    address  1GDmK3v4BXR12MgSyDvCnz7ctirvNV8UkP
  • 851d70decaa77a7936f0a46949313599555d2062f54930260ab91411d070238e:1
  • value  325031902
    address  336Ka4riKSN4ZaNGNW7hBZ6Cu2NHxUEKoj